WebFeb 18, 2006 · First you need to make sure that the area between the frame and brick is as well insulated as possible. Expanding foam is good for this. Then solid plaster on the inner blockwork but leave a gap of about 4mm between plaster and frame. I tape a bit of hardboard in before plastering to achieve this and also protect frame.
